    Cant Open CCC (Catalyst Control Center)


    Sorry, if this is in the wrong section. I'm very new to these forums. :)
    Okay, my problem is this...
    I cannot open the Catalyst Control Center!
    I was able to open it a little while ago! I system restored and I uninstalled and reinstalled CCC! Still nothing happens. When i right click on my desktop, i hit the tab that says Catalyst Control Center. When i click it, my cursor flickers like it goes to the loading cursor then goes back about 3-4 times. I did not install any viruses. I have McAfee security center.

    Specs :
    Windows 7 Home Premium 64-bit
    6GB GDDR3 RAM
    300GB HDD
    Intel Core i5 CPU 750 @ 2.67GHz
    Ati Radeon HD 5450
    Dell Studio XPS 8100

    Please help!

    1) Click on Start orb->All programs->Expand CCC.

    2) If 1 doesnt work, open command prompt, type the following:

    "C:\Program Files (x86)\ATI Technologies\ATI.ACE\Core-Static\CLI.exe" Start Wizard
